Mean
Half-normal distribution expected value.
The expected value for a half-normal random variable with scale parameter σ > 0 is
Installation
npm install @stdlib/stats-base-dists-halfnormal-meanUsage
var mean = require( '@stdlib/stats-base-dists-halfnormal-mean' );mean( sigma )
Returns the expected value for a half-normal distribution with scale parameter sigma.
var y = mean( 1.0 );
// returns ~0.798
y = mean( 4.0 );
// returns ~3.192
y = mean( 0.5 );
// returns ~0.399If provided NaN, the function returns NaN.
var y = mean( NaN );
// returns NaNIf provided sigma <= 0, the function returns NaN.
var y = mean( 0.0 );
// returns NaN
y = mean( -1.0 );
// returns NaNExamples

Usage
#include "stdlib/stats/base/dists/halfnormal/mean.h"stdlib_base_dists_halfnormal_mean( sigma )
Returns the expected value for a half-normal distribution with scale parameter sigma.
- sigma:
[in] doublescale parameter.
double stdlib_base_dists_halfnormal_mean( const double sigma );Examples
#include "stdlib/stats/base/dists/halfnormal/mean.h"
#include <stdlib.h>
#include <stdio.h>
static double random_uniform( const double min, const double max ) {
double v = (double)rand() / ( (double)RAND_MAX + 1.0 );
return min + ( v*(max-min) );
}
int main( void ) {
double sigma;
double y;
int i;
for ( i = 0; i < 10; i++ ) {
sigma = random_uniform( 0.1, 20.0 );
y = stdlib_base_dists_halfnormal_mean( sigma );
printf( "σ: %lf, E(X;σ): %lf\n", sigma, y );
}
}Notice
